Yeah, definitely a DRB, you can tell from the engine bay and general body shape.

Looks like an old shape DRB with the smaller rear guards etc. If they had a shot of the cockpit back wall, that would prove it. So must have taken a long time to build it as the old shape DRB's finished in 1995.

The person who wrote it does not know a lot about the vehicle, a lot of the details are screwed up.

And this is the gem.

"Although it says replica it is actually an origional with paper work provided to verify"

They are all originals, no two replicas are exactly the same.

Some time ago I found a replica for sale that purportedly was "a real Shelby"---it even had "papers" to prove it. Just for kicks, I sent it to SAI and asked them to comment. Apparently, Carroll Shelby back in the 70's or 80's "authorized" a replica manufacturer and provided some Shelby insignias and paperwork to go with the car. This car "may" be one of those...

Definitely nothing too special that would warrant any claim of being "Genuine".

It's a DRB built at Yatala,Qld, and the 347 stroker was built in Brisbane, (In Redcliffe from memory ) and it was also a little "underdone" from memory ( A few good parts, but a few bits of lesser quality as well)

Milton ( The owner at the time...lovely bloke ) was very happy with the interior, which was quite well put together, but always kept the bonnet down , wasn't too exited about the engine's looks.

Sold it to buy a house.
